TGMTurbine Gas Meter
TGM
Turbine Gas Meter
TGM Gas Turbine Flow Meter is a kind of instrument for precisely measuring the gas flow, which is suitable for the measurement of all kind of gas in the fields of industry, such as natural gas, city gas, propane, butane, ethane, air and nitrogen, etc.
> Carbon steel body> Pressure class: PN16 - ANSI150> Size: DN 50 - 80 - 100 - 150 - 200 - 250 - 300 > Measurement range: 8 ÷ 6500 m3/h (8 ÷ 1600 m3/h EN12261-MID marking)> Rangeability: normally 1:20; 1:10 for G40 nd G65; 1:30 on request for G100 and above> Stability: ±0.1%, > Accuracy: ±1% (20%Qmax~Qmax); ±2% (Qmin~20%Qmax) standard version ±0.5% (20%Qmax~Qmax) and ±1% (Qmin~20%Qmax) on request.> Temperature range of measured gas: -10°C~60°C, extended range on request> Environmental temperature: -20°C~70°C> Relative humidity: 5%~95%> Permanent self-lubrication> Designed according to EN12261> Oil pump for DN 200 and above included ( oil pump for DN 80-100-150 on request)> Double low frequency (LF) and middle frequency (MF) emitters included> Up to 2 hight frequency (HF) emitters on demand (DN 80 and above)
Pressure loss TGM
The average pressure loss of the TGM turbine meter using atmospheric natural gas with a density of 0.8 is measured at one (1) diameter upstream to one (1) diameter downstream of the meter on straight pipe of the same size as the meter. * according to diameter.
